About Susan Geiger

Susan Geiger is a scholar working on Anthropology, History and Geography, Planning and Development, having authored 30 papers that have together received 758 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include African history and culture studies (14 papers), Global Maritime and Colonial Histories (5 papers) and Historical and Contemporary Political Dynamics (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Anthropology (268 citations), Gender Studies (134 citations) and Sociology and Political Science (461 citations). Susan Geiger has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Karen E. Fields, Carol A. B. Warren, Nakanyike B. Musisi, Jean Allman, Jeanne Marie Penvenne, Maurice Godelier, Henrietta L. Moore, Judith Hicks Stiehm, Marcia Wright and Megan Vaughan. Their work appears in journals such as Contemporary Sociology A Journal of Reviews, The American Historical Review and The International Journal of African Historical Studies.
